Businesses that process credit card payments must meet the requirements of PCI DSS or risk fines and/or losing access to payment cards.

It seems that every week now there's another highly publicized security breach in which an organization has allowed private customer data to fall into the wrong hands. In response, the retail sector has adopted standards of practice and come under legislation to protect customer data and ensure disclosure of breaches involving private information. Key among these regulations is PCI DSS (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ard) created by the major credit card companies. In effect, it requires organizations to manage their privileged passwords as part of an overall strategy to restrict and control access to sensitive customer data.
